The 1.5SMC20A-M3/9AT belongs to the category of surface mount transient voltage suppressor diodes.
These diodes are used to protect sensitive electronics from voltage transients induced by lightning, inductive load switching, and electrostatic discharge.
The 1.5SMC20A-M3/9AT is typically available in a DO-214AB (SMC) package.
The essence of this product lies in its ability to provide robust protection against transient voltage events, safeguarding electronic circuits from damage.
These diodes are commonly packaged in reels or trays, with quantities varying based on manufacturer specifications.
The 1.5SMC20A-M3/9AT typically has two pins for surface mount installation, with the anode and cathode connections clearly marked on the device.
When a transient voltage event occurs, the diode conducts and clamps the voltage to a safe level, diverting excess energy away from the protected circuit.
The 1.5SMC20A-M3/9AT is commonly used in various applications including: - Telecommunications equipment - Industrial automation systems - Power supplies - Automotive electronics - Consumer electronics
